用透射电镜(TEM)研究了合金球铁中有墨球的显微结构, 其中包括表面形貌,晶体学关系,内部缺陷等,并讨论了球墨的生长方式。结果表明,石墨球通常有一生长核心,核心部分多半是片状单晶。依此核心,石墨球沿C轴向外放射生长。确定了三种V字形组织。此外,石墨球中存在大量的层错,层错垂直于C轴。石墨球表面被基面覆盖。
